|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Amount of water and access to the area |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$4,500 | Size of the space and moisture levels |
| Sanitization | $300 – $1,500 | Extent of contamination and materials affected |
| Mold remediation | $700 – $3,000 | Size of the mold area and type of growth |
| Repairs and restoration | $1,500 – $10,000+ | Type of materials and extent of damage |
| Insurance help | Free | Helps you document and submit claims |
